The Genevese Background: Studies of Shelley, Francis Danby, Maria Edgeworth, Ruskin, Meredith, and Joseph Conrad in Geneva - Routledge Library Editions: Romanticism Hausermann, H. W. (New York University at La Pietra and Syracuse University, Italy) 1st edition
The Genevese Background: Studies of Shelley, Francis Danby, Maria Edgeworth, Ruskin, Meredith, and Joseph Conrad in Geneva - Routledge Library Editions: Romanticism
Hausermann, H. W. (New York University at La Pietra and Syracuse University, Italy)
This title explores the lives of authors during their time in Geneva; including chapters on the Romantic author Mary Shelley, the novelist Joseph Conrad and the critic John Ruskin, amongst many others.
